mirror of
https://github.com/github/codeql.git
synced 2025-12-16 16:53:25 +01:00
Merge pull request #17741 from github/igfoo/logverb
Kotlin: Log our verbosity level
This commit is contained in:
@@ -140,6 +140,7 @@ class KotlinExtractorExtension(
|
||||
val logger = Logger(loggerBase, tw)
|
||||
logger.info("Extraction started")
|
||||
logger.flush()
|
||||
logger.infoVerbosity()
|
||||
logger.info("Extraction for invocation TRAP file $invocationTrapFile")
|
||||
logger.flush()
|
||||
logger.info("Kotlin version ${KotlinCompilerVersion.getVersion()}")
|
||||
|
||||
@@ -244,6 +244,10 @@ open class LoggerBase(val logCounter: LogCounter) {
|
||||
}
|
||||
}
|
||||
|
||||
fun infoVerbosity(dtw: DiagnosticTrapWriter) {
|
||||
info(dtw, "Kotlin extractor verbosity is " + verbosity.toString())
|
||||
}
|
||||
|
||||
fun warn(dtw: DiagnosticTrapWriter, msg: String, extraInfo: String?) {
|
||||
if (verbosity >= 2) {
|
||||
diagnostic(dtw, Severity.Warn, msg, extraInfo)
|
||||
@@ -301,6 +305,10 @@ open class Logger(val loggerBase: LoggerBase, val dtw: DiagnosticTrapWriter) {
|
||||
loggerBase.info(dtw, msg)
|
||||
}
|
||||
|
||||
fun infoVerbosity() {
|
||||
loggerBase.infoVerbosity(dtw)
|
||||
}
|
||||
|
||||
private fun warn(msg: String, extraInfo: String?) {
|
||||
loggerBase.warn(dtw, msg, extraInfo)
|
||||
}
|
||||
|
||||
@@ -1,5 +1,6 @@
|
||||
Log file 1
|
||||
{"origin": "CodeQL Kotlin extractor", "kind": "INFO", "message": "Extraction started"}
|
||||
{"origin": "CodeQL Kotlin extractor", "kind": "INFO", "message": "Kotlin extractor verbosity is 3"}
|
||||
{"origin": "CodeQL Kotlin extractor", "kind": "INFO", "message": "Extraction for invocation TRAP file <FILENAME>"}
|
||||
{"origin": "CodeQL Kotlin extractor", "kind": "INFO", "message": "Kotlin version <VERSION>"}
|
||||
{"origin": "CodeQL Kotlin extractor", "kind": "INFO", "message": "Extracting file test.kt"}
|
||||
|
||||
Reference in New Issue
Block a user